A three-piece,
four-joint
type propeller
shaft is used.
By employing
two center
bearings
for support of the propeller shaft assembly, the shaft's flexability
is in-
creased,
thus reducing
the amount
of vibration
and noise at high speed.
A constant-velocity
joint, matched
with either the automatic
or manual transaxle,
is employed
at the front
of the front propeller
shaft for smoother
power flow and improved
riding comfort.
A
Ltjbro joint is used for the front joint of MTX models
for reduction
of torque fluctuation,
vibration
and noise
at the high-rpm
range.
A double-offset
joint, with low thrust resistance, is used for the front joint of ATX models for reduction
of idle
vibrations.
